County growth history and what it means for septic coverage

Mississippi County grew up around agriculture, grain shipping on the Mississippi River, and later small- to mid-sized towns. Early development clustered around ready access to markets, schools, and rail or highway corridors, leaving many rural miles outside sewer service. As towns like Blytheville and Osceola expanded, sewer lines followed, but new subdivisions in the countryside often remained on individual systems. That pattern — concentrated sewer in towns, private septic on many rural parcels — helps explain why septic remains a common, enduring part of home ownership here.

Soil, Groundwater & Environmental Factors in Mississippi County

Local soil and groundwater landscape

Mississippi County sits in the northeastern corner of Arkansas and features soils that are influenced by the Mississippi River floodplain. Soils can vary from areas with slow drainage and clay-rich layers to pockets with better permeability. Groundwater in floodplain zones can be shallow and subject to seasonal fluctuations, especially after heavy rains or during flood events. These conditions affect how well septic effluent is treated and absorbed in the drainfield. When planning or evaluating a system, you'll want to consider soil texture, depth to groundwater, and proximity to surface water.

How these factors affect your septic system

  • High water table and seasonal flooding can reduce the effective treatment area and slow down percolation, potentially impacting system performance.
  • Clay-heavy or layered soils may require larger or specially designed drainfields, or alternative system types, to achieve proper dispersion and treatment.
  • Proximity to the Mississippi River increases flood risk, which can influence site stability and long-term system reliability.
  • Surface water and wells in the area create heightened importance for proper setbacks and design standards to safeguard groundwater quality.

Typical Septic System Types in Mississippi County

Conventional septic systems

The workhorse of most Mississippi County homes, a conventional system uses a septic tank to hold and begin treating wastewater, followed by a drainfield where liquid effluent seeps into the soil. In this region, soil type and groundwater depth strongly influence whether a conventional system will work well.

  • Pros:
    • Cost-effective upfront
    • Simple design and common installation
    • Easy to inspect and pump
  • Cons:
    • Requires adequate drainfield area and soil percolation
    • Sensitive to seasonal high water tables and clay-heavy soils common in the county
  • Quick maintenance tips:
    • Pump every 3–5 years (or per local health guidance)
    • Conserve water to reduce loading on the system
    • Keep surface drainage and landscaping away from the drainfield

Mound systems

Mound systems are installed when native soils don't absorb effluent well due to shallow depth, high water table, or restrictive soil layers. A raised, engineered drainfield (the "mound") sits above the ground to provide better treatment and absorption.

  • When to consider:
    • Shallow bedrock or limited soil depth
    • Poor percolation or recurring drainage problems
  • Pros:
    • Expands usable area for septic treatment
    • Can meet local code requirements when soils are challenging
  • Cons:
    • Higher installation and maintenance costs
    • Requires more space and regular inspection
  • Maintenance notes:
    • Avoid compacting the soil around the mound
    • Schedule regular inspections and pumping as recommended by your installer or health department

Chamber systems

Learning from traditional trenches, chamber systems use large plastic "chambers" in open trenches to increase effective drainfield area and improve infiltration.

  • Pros:
    • Easier installation in some soil conditions
    • Flexible layout and better distribution of effluent
  • Cons:
    • Higher upfront cost than conventional trenches
    • Requires proper slope and protection from roots
  • Care tips:
    • Protect the drainfield from heavy equipment
    • Keep vehicles off the drain area and avoid planting trees directly over it

Aerobic Treatment Units (ATU)

ATUs provide enhanced treatment by aerating wastewater before it reaches the drainfield. They're useful when soil conditions are marginal or space is limited, and they often feed into a distribution system or discharge to a drainfield.

  • Pros:
    • Higher effluent quality, which can allow for smaller drainfields
    • More resilient in fluctuating moisture conditions
  • Cons:
    • More complex and require electricity and routine maintenance
    • Ongoing parts replacement and service needed
  • Maintenance basics:
    • Regular servicing by a licensed operator
    • Annual inspections and occasional pump-outs as directed

Drip irrigation and pressure-dosed systems

Drip or pressure-dosed systems apply effluent intermittently to shallowly buried lines in landscaped areas, shrub beds, or approved restoration zones. They're designed to maximize absorption in challenging soils.

  • Pros:
    • Very efficient use of available infiltration space
    • Can blend with landscape irrigation plans
  • Cons:
    • More components (pumps, emitters) to maintain
    • Requires careful design to avoid root intrusion and clogging
  • Practical points:
    • Ensure the system is designed to local code and soil conditions
    • Protect lines from freezing and mechanical damage

Sand filter systems

In settings with poor drainage, a sand filter can provide an additional treatment step before effluent reaches the drainfield or surface absorption area.

  • Pros:
    • Improved effluent quality in difficult soils
    • Can support smaller drainfields
  • Cons:
    • Extra componentry and maintenance
    • Needs reliable power for pumps and blowers
  • Maintenance reminders:
    • Periodic filter cleaning and inspection
    • Monitor for clogging and effluent discoloration

Evapotranspiration (ET) systems

ET systems rely on evaporation and plant uptake to dispose of effluent. They're more common in arid or hot, dry climates and are less typical in Mississippi County, where rainfall and soil conditions otherwise favor other designs.

Cost Expectations for Septic Services in Mississippi County

Septic pumping and cleaning

  • What it includes: removing accumulated solids and scum from the septic tank, inspecting outlet baffles and any effluent filter, checking for leaks, and discussing tank health. In Mississippi County, access to tanks can vary (older homes may have deeper covers or limited driveway access), which can affect truck time and cost. Consider adding risers for easier future service.
  • Typical cost in Mississippi County: roughly $200–$450 for a standard residential tank; expect $450–$600 or more for larger tanks (or difficult-to-reach access) and if a simultaneous inspection is requested.
  • Mississippi-specific note: with clay soils and varying groundwater levels across the county, some properties may require more frequent pumping or a follow-up assessment to prevent early drainfield issues.

Septic system inspections and certifications

  • What it includes: visual inspection of the tank, lids, and piping; check for odors, septic odor at the drain field, and general system performance; may include a pump-out when required for certification or sale.
  • Typical cost in Mississippi County: $150–$350 depending on whether a pump-out is included and on property access.
  • Mississippi-specific note: sellers and lenders in Mississippi County often require a written certification; prices can vary if a dye test or camera inspection is added.

Drainfield evaluation and repair

  • What it includes: soil evaluation, dye testing to confirm drainfield function, tracing lines, and assessing drainage capacity; repairs may involve cleaning, trench repairs, or field replacement.
  • Typical cost in Mississippi County: evaluation $300–$700; repairs or replacement $2,500–$10,000+ depending on extent and access.
  • Mississippi-specific note: heavy clay soils or perched groundwater common in parts of the county can shorten drainfield life; early evaluation helps plan cost-effective fixes.

New system installation or replacement (including mound systems)

  • What it includes: site assessment, design and permitting, installation of conventional trenches or mound systems, and startup/start-up checks.
  • Typical cost in Mississippi County: conventional systems often run $5,000–$15,000; mound systems (common in areas with poor soils or high water tables) can range from $8,000–$25,000+ depending on site conditions and permit requirements.
  • Mississippi-specific note: mound systems are frequently selected in this region due to local soil and groundwater characteristics; ensure contractor familiarity with Arkansas regulations and local permitting.

Aerobic Treatment Unit (ATU) servicing and repair

  • What it includes: maintenance of aerator/blower, filter cleaning or replacement, pump checks, and effluent disposal checks; some households rely on ATUs for improved performance in challenging soils.
  • Typical cost in Mississippi County: $300–$700 for routine service; $3,000–$7,000+ for major repair or replacement.
  • Mississippi-specific note: ATUs are more common where soil conditions limit conventional septic performance; regular maintenance helps avoid costly downline failures.

Tank lids, risers, and baffle/outlet maintenance

  • What it includes: adding or upgrading risers for safer, easier access; replacing lids or gaskets; inspecting/banging loose baffles and outlet components.
  • Typical cost in Mississippi County: risers $150–$600 installed; lids and hardware extra.
  • Mississippi-specific note: adding risers is particularly practical in rural Mississippi County homes to reduce future service costs and improve access.

Drainfield restoration and trench replacement

  • What it includes: diagnosing failing drain lines, excavating, replacing failed trenches or laterals, and restoring backfill and turf.
  • Typical cost in Mississippi County: $2,500–$10,000+ depending on scope and access.
  • Mississippi-specific note: in areas with limited soil percolation, restoration can be substantial; early planning with a qualified installer helps keep costs reasonable.

Emergency service and after-hours calls

  • What it includes: 24/7 diagnostic and response, temporary fixes for leaks or backups, then scheduled follow-up work.
  • Typical cost in Mississippi County: trip charge $75–$150 plus $100–$250 per hour for labor; parts extra.
  • Mississippi-specific note: rural response times can affect urgency; callouts on weekends or holidays may incur higher charges.

Design/perc testing and permits

  • What it includes: site testing to determine percolation rates, system design, and permit coordination.
  • Typical cost in Mississippi County: $500–$2,000 depending on site complexity and permit requirements.
  • Mississippi-specific note: proper permitting is essential in Arkansas; delays can impact project timelines.
